Fixed-Interval
In the context of operant conditioning, a schedule of reinforcement where rewards are given at fixed times, provided the correct response is made.

Operant Behavior
Behavior emitted spontaneously or voluntarily that operates on the environment to change it.
Respondent Behavior
Reactions that are automatic and involuntary, typically elicited by specific stimuli, contrasted with operant behavior, which is influenced by its consequences.
